数据传输DTS中,DTS同步数据以后,我手动更新了目标库的某字段的内容,DTS是否会重新去覆盖我手段更新的内容呢?
在数据传输服务DTS(Data Transmission Service)中,DTS同步数据后,如果您手动在数据传输服务DTS(Data Transmission Service)中,DTS同步数据后,如果您手动更新了目标库的某个字段的内容,DTS不会自动重新覆盖您手动更新的内容。
DTS支持多种同步方式,包括全量同步、增量同步和断点续传等。在增量同步模式下,DTS只会同步源库和目标库之间的差异数据,而不会覆盖您手动更新的内容。
但是,请注意以下几点:
如果您在DTS同步过程中手动修改了目标库的数据,可能会导致同步冲突或数据不一致的情况发生。因此,建议在DTS同步期间避免手动修改目标库的数据。
DTS同步完成后,您可以使用DMS(Data Management Service)或其他工具来对目标库进行进一步的管理和操作。DMS提供了更灵活的数据管理功能,可以满足您对数据的更多需求。
如果您需要确保目标库的数据与源库保持一致,可以在DTS同步完成后,再次运行一次全量同步或增量同步操作,以确保数据的一致性。
总之,DTS不会自动覆盖您手动更新的目标库数据,但在操作过程中需要注意同步冲突和数据一致性的问题。
在主键一致的情况下,全量阶段会保留目标已存在的数据,增量阶段会覆盖目标已存在的数据,是否被覆盖取决于任务当前的运行阶段。不建议在任务运行期间手动修改目标数据,这样会有数据不一致的风险 此回答来自钉群“DTS客户交流群-2”
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。